Mum says any vegetable will taste 'amazing' with 'clever' 2-ingredient hack

Food blogger Su-Jit Lin unveiled her mother’s simple cooking technique, a preferred approach for approximately 25 years, lauded for its ability to instantly enhance the taste of any vegetable. This easy vegetable recipe, detailed on The Kitchn, employs Chinese dried shrimp and fish sauce, readily available at Asian markets or the international aisles of most supermarkets, to elevate everyday greens.

Key Ingredients for Enhanced Vegetable Flavor

The recipe relies on just two primary ingredients:

Dried Shrimp: A Cost-Effective Flavor Enhancer

Lin notes that only a couple of small dried shrimp are required per serving. This minimal quantity means a single bag of dehydrated shrimp lasts for an extended period, making it a cost-effective way to significantly boost flavor.

Fish Sauce: Adding Depth and Umami

Fish sauce, with its savory and salty profile, imparts a desirable char to stir-fried or sautéed vegetables. It can also function as a light broth to intensify the taste of steamed vegetables. Lin’s preferred brand of fish sauce is Three Crabs.

Simple Two-Ingredient Vegetable Recipe: Step-by-Step Guide

Instructions:

  1. Begin by placing two dried shrimp in a pan with cold olive oil. Then, increase the heat to medium.

  2. Once the oil and shrimp begin to sizzle, add your chosen vegetables to the pan.

  3. Stir-fry the vegetables for several minutes, ensuring you stir them halfway through for even cooking.

  4. For a full pan of vegetables, add two to four generous portions (approximately tablespoons) of fish sauce. Adjust the amount to suit your personal taste.

  5. To prevent caramelization and moderate the intensity of the fish sauce, introduce about half a centimeter of water to the pan.

  6. Continue cooking until the vegetables reach your preferred level of tenderness.

Versatility:

This two-ingredient vegetable recipe is incredibly versatile and works well with a wide array of vegetables, from root vegetables like carrots to leafy greens such as spinach and sprouts like beansprouts. Experiment with your favorites!
